Check out Walt Disney World's post entitled "
Customize Your Special Occasion." There, you'll find suggestions such as a complimentary Celebration Recognition Button. Pick up one of these at your resort or upon entering Magic Kingdom (we get ours at a kiosk right outside of City Hall, to the left once you step out onto Main Street, U.S.A.) and your little princess will be wished the happiest of birthdays by both Cast Members and Guests alike. There's nothing that can make a kid feel more special than being wished well throughout her entire birthday, everywhere she goes! In addition, you might want to have a customized cake delivered to your WDW restaurant, too. (Just be sure to order this at least 48 hours in advance.) However, the daily birthday celebrations at Chef Mickey's may be all you need to commemorate this very big day.
Next, take a look at options from
Disney Floral & Gifts, where you'll find lots of special treats to surprise your little one back in your room at Disney's Art of Animation. In addition, a makeover from a Fairy Godmother-in-training at
Bibbidi Bobbidi Boutique might be in order here, too. (Keep in mind that BBB has two locations, one inside MK at one at Downtown Disney. This might help you get a reservation more easily.)
